Company A | |
Warren Powell Smith - Corporal |
Born: August 30, 1844 in Medusa, Albany County, NY.
Enlisted: September 20, 1862 as a private in the 32nd NYSV.
Transfered: May 24, 1863 to A Company, 121st NYSV
Reported missing, presumed killed: May 10, 1864 at Spotsylvania. Later records show him taken prisoner and held at Florence, SC
Paroled: February 26, 1865 at North East Ferry, NC.
Returned to duty: April 10, 1865
Discharged: June 25, 1865 at Halls Hill, Va.
Married: Julia Eldridge (d. 3/14/1886); 2 children, Isaac, 1869 and George, 1873.
Re-married: maggie Arnett, 12/19, 1891
Died: October 28, 1921, St. Peters Hospital, Albany NY

Company F | |
Nelson Orville Wendell - Captain |
Captain Nelson O. Wendell was killed at Salem Church on 3 May 1863. He had been in the 44th New York prior to recruiting his company for the 121st.
